Survey: Student Budgeting 2025
Varsity is investigating student finances, and wants to hear from you!
As the cost of living increases, Varsity wants to offer readers an idea of how students support their studies, and an idea of typical student budgets.
Last week, Varsity reported on the two-fold increase in rejections to the University Financial Assistance Fund, and found that three colleges raised rents above inflation 2021-2025.
As Michaelmas term gets started, we hope to provide a sense of how students build their budgets. In 2023, Varsity reported on students’ average spending, and we want to see what’s changed two years on.
